![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
后台
dodoloov4u
这个作者很懒,什么都没留下…
展开
-
xmpp 后台收受消息
最近在使用xmppframwork来实现一个聊天应用,碰到了一个问题,应用进入后台以后,就接收不到消息了;怎么样才能使应用被切到后台时,应用中的网络连接仍然接收数据并维持存活(像QQ iphone 一样),下面一步一步来分析。针对iOS应用的状态,存在以下三种情况:1)若iOS应用为活动状态,刚与服务器保持一个长连接,客户端与服务器通过此连接收发消息。2)若iOS应转载 2014-04-10 16:55:58 · 572 阅读 · 0 评论 -
voip socket 后台长连接
voip socket 后台长连接最近在做ios切后台保持voip后台长连接的功能,在网上查了很多资料,看起来倒是说得简单,但是我做完之后,切后台还是不能保持,前台能连上,切后台几秒就断了,麻烦实现长连接的高手帮我看看,哪里出问题了。1.在 xxxx Info.plist 添加 以支持 后台运行UIBackgroundModesvoip2.IOS实现socket有三种方转载 2014-04-03 12:23:50 · 2269 阅读 · 0 评论 -
iOS 后台保活
关于IOS为VoIP应用提供的特殊权限和实现方法,我的描述如下. 我尽可能的涉及到voip实现的各种细节, 这样你能对这个运作机制有一个更好的理解,我觉得这远比单单贴几行代码有意义. 因为一个开发者在实际实现过程中遇到的千难险阻很少会体现在最终代码上, 就如你永远不知道台上的角儿在台下的挫折.IOS允许App的一个Socket在App切换到后台后仍然保持连接. 这样,当有通话请求的时候,A转载 2014-04-03 12:09:28 · 4522 阅读 · 0 评论 -
后台运行,结束一个任务再开启一个任务
我后来是这么解决不知道行不行,可以长期的在后台运行首先我在xx-info.plist 里的 "Required background modes" 里加入"App provides Voice over IP services"然后在delegate里加入以下代码,原理是进入后台时程序会在600秒那样结束任务,我做的就是在结束任务前新开一个任务,再结束旧任务,这样就一直的在后台运行,希望可转载 2014-04-03 12:55:34 · 771 阅读 · 0 评论 -
voip在后台运行
IOS应用程序转入暂停状态。在这种状态下,应用程序不执行任何代码,并有可能在任意时候从内存中删除。应用程序提供特定的服务,用户可以请求后台执行时间,以提供这些服务。AD:51CTO学院:IT精品课程在线看!在IOS后台执行是本文要介绍的内容,大多数应用程序进入后台状态不久后转入暂停状态。在这种状态下,应用程序不执行任何代码,并有可能在任意时候从内存中删除。应转载 2014-04-03 12:15:56 · 1222 阅读 · 0 评论